Upgrade components
Upgrade components can be incorporated into weapons, armors, trinkets and gathering tools. They can be used as an attribute bonus while the equipment is being used. They can be crafted or purchased from vendors or trade on the Trading Post or on other players' accounts, looted, or reclaimed from equipment in the game. The two primary categories of upgrades are gems and universal upgrades. Universal upgrades can be placed into any type of equipment, while gems are a specific upgrade component that is only available in trinkets.
Most upgrade components can be found in crafting stations, karma sellers, or as drops from other characters in the game. They can also be acquired through certain missions, such as the Vision of Hope mission. Infusions are an upgrade component that can be used to non-amulet-ascended gear, legend equipment and other non-ascended items. Infusions can be crafted using the Enchantment Station, or they can be recovered from ascended equipment using the Black Lion Salvage Kit and the Ascended Salvage Tool.

Glyphs
Glyphs are items that can be used only once that can be used to transform Artifacts. They can boost one stat of an Artifact but do not increase the stats of the entire artifact as Set Bonuses. Instead, Glyphs provide a percentage boost that is multiplied by the Artifact's stats base. Glyphs can be upgraded to expand their range of stat improvement.
While you will find Glyphs anywhere in the game, they drop the most often from Nightmare Dungeons and other endgame content. They are a great way to level up your character quickly.
It is important to be aware of the glyphs before you use them. Each glyph has different requirements to be fulfilled before you can enjoy the benefits. For example, some glyphs improve the stats of nearby nodes in a radius. Some glyphs increase the damage of your primary skill. Furthermore, some of these glyphs are specific to certain classes. Avoid Glyphs that don't match your class.
The new Glyph Upgrade System lets you upgrade your glyphs with Glyph Experience on an altar that is revealed after you have completed the nightmare dungeon. This replaces the traditional method of upgrading glyphs through experience and gives you to pick the most effective improvements that are compatible with your particular build. It also introduces new levels curves that let you reach higher ranks.
